Bellows Fabricator will assist with the successful fabrication of Bellows Forming Components and other Component products, including Parts Deburrer, Material Forming, Reading Prints and use of Calibrated Tools.

How You Will Do It:

Polish and remove burrs from metal parts by using tools such as power disc sander, rotary files, manual hand files, automatic tumbler machines, hand knives and various other necessary power equipment or deburring tools.

Set-up and operate hand power tools, drill presses, simple drill jigs, tube sizing, end finish, bead rollers, pull-thru, nibbler, plug size and ring size machines.

Set up and operate all shear machines, grob saw, abrasives and bar saws.

Set up, operate, and tear down machinery for tube forming, sizing, and bending as well as brake forming.

Share knowledge with operations and other set-up personnel as directed.

Responsible for assisting the department in the development of techniques to increase productivity, quality, and throughput of products and to share job knowledge in the department.

This job description is not all inclusive of all duties. Other job duties consistent with Component Fabrication may be assigned.

What We Look For:

High School Diploma or equivalent

Technical school training a plus

2+ years in manufacturing/aerospace

May need to obtain Forklift certification and in-house training to operate crane.

Ability to work flexible hours to support overtime requirements

Able to lift 10 pounds consistently without assistance, 50 pounds occasionally with assistance

Knowledge of general workshop tools and equipment pertaining to sheet metal and the aerospace industries

Must be able to understand and interpret technical drawings to military and aerospace specifications
